TL;DR: The European Space Agency's Planck satellite, which was dedicated to studying the early Universe and its subsequent evolution, was launched on 14 May 2009 and scanned the microwave and submillimetre sky continuously between 12 August 2009 and 23 October 2013, producing deep, high-resolution, all-sky maps in nine frequency bands from 30 to 857GHz as mentioned in this paper.

TL;DR: In this paper, the implications of Planck data for models of dark energy (DE) and modified gravity (MG) beyond the standard cosmological constant scenario were studied, and it was shown that the density of DE at early times has to be below 2% of the critical density, even when forced to play a role for z < 50.

TL;DR: The Planck 2015 likelihoods as mentioned in this paper describe the 2-point correlations of CMB data, using the hybrid approach employed previously: pixel-based at the low layer and a Gaussian approximation to the distribution of spectra at the higher layer.
